Football Preview: Edmonds-Woodway Warriors vs. Monroe Bearcats
The Edmonds-Woodway Warriors will be defending their home-field for the first time this season they go up against the Monroe Bearcats at 8:00 p.m. on Friday. Both come into the matchup b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Edmonds-Woodway is coming home in high spirits after they had to open their season on the road against Lindbergh. Edmonds-Woodway's defense stepped up to hand Lindbergh a 13-0 shutout on Friday.
Meanwhile, Monroe strolled past Bishop Blanchet with points to spare on Friday, taking the game 31-17.
Aaron Clifton had an outrageously good game as he rushed for 90 yards and three touchdowns on only ten carries, and also picked up 51 receiving yards and a touchdown. His longest rush was for an impressive 62 yards, which helps to explain his lofty yards per carry total. Another player making a difference was Mason Davis, who rushed for 74 yards on only five carries.
Edmonds-Woodway was dealt a bruising 35-7 loss at the hands of Monroe when the teams last played back in October of 2023. That game was all but decided by halftime, at which point Edmonds-Woodway was down 21-0.
